The printer has all of a sudden started to take 4-5 minus to photocopy a page - have turned off switch at plug and waited 60 seconds, re-aligned printer and still the problem persists - the copier is only 4 months old - any help please
Solved! Go to Solution.
09-20-2017 08:46 AM
Is it only during Coyping? Is the printing from MAC speed is fine?
If yes, check the copy settings, make sure Plain Paper is selected for the paper type unless you are printing on special media like Photo Paper.
